Transaction 1bc12312aa38b401859d71b99d44b4b286a5d8dfdd15842638bc3852bcc6d653
1 Input
1 Output
-
1bc12312aa38b401859d71b99d44b4b286a5d8dfdd15842638bc3852bcc6d653:0
- value
- 743573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 115ebe65160bd09ccc60f04bae72265752d0d340 OP_EQUAL
- address
- 33GruiQHMc7h6XaXvKihEvDcBhKtjC4Ax9